Output 66bc24d6c1c74fd0ceb6b1651f340be599c98efc2634f29478b34abd898cc0fe:1

value
93009521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d90d4308d9a774d1c31184541e0bc8e4d20382 OP_EQUAL
address
MMNuaepwNDWwskCPFEC2Y4fgKHETetsz3G
transaction
66bc24d6c1c74fd0ceb6b1651f340be599c98efc2634f29478b34abd898cc0fe
spent
true